Portable spectroradiometers are designed for field measurements, offering high mobility and ease of use, making them popular among researchers and industrial users requiring on-site data collection. Benchtop models, characterized by higher precision and advanced features, are predominantly utilized in laboratory settings, quality control, and R&D environments. Integrated systems combine spectroradiometers with other measurement tools, providing comprehensive solutions for specialized applications such as horticulture, display manufacturing, and lighting design. South Korea Light Measurement Spectroradiometers Market By Application Segment Analysis The application landscape for light measurement spectroradiometers in South Korea encompasses several key sectors, including display manufacturing, lighting, horticulture, research & development, and environmental monitoring. Display manufacturing remains the dominant application, accounting for approximately 40% of the market share, driven by the country’s robust electronics industry and the need for precise color and luminance calibration. Lighting applications, including LED and smart lighting systems, constitute around 25% of the market, with increasing focus on energy efficiency and regulatory compliance. Horticulture applications, such as plant growth optimization and greenhouse lighting, are emerging segments with significant growth potential, supported by advancements in agricultural technology and sustainability initiatives. R&D activities across various sectors also contribute to demand, especially in academic and industrial research settings, where precise spectral data is critical for innovation. Environmental monitoring, although currently a smaller segment, is expected to grow steadily as regulatory standards tighten and environmental awareness increases.
